When should I work with a spine injury lawyer?
It's suggested to hire a lawyer as soon as possible after the injury. Early legal support assists collect proof and develops a strong case.
2. What is the statute of constraints for spine injury claims?
The statute of restrictions varies by state however typically falls in between one to 3 years from the date of injury. Seek advice from a lawyer for specifics in your jurisdiction.
3. How do spinal cord injury legal representatives charge for their services?
Numerous spine injury lawyers deal with a contingency fee basis, suggesting they only get payment if you win your case. Their costs normally range from 25% to 40% of the settlement.
4. What kinds of compensation can I receive?
